Exegetical and Hermeneutical Commentary of Genesis 5:7

And Seth lived after he begot Enos eight hundred and seven years, and begot sons and daughters:

And Seth lived, after he begat Enos, eight hundred and seven years,…. The Septuagint version makes the same mistake in the numbers of Seth as of Adam, giving him two hundred and five years before the birth of Enos, and but seven hundred and seven years after:

and begat sons and daughters; very probably both before and after Enos was born; but how many is not said.
